中文摘要
从各种来源和评论员看来,一系列持续存在的问题对工程专业构成了挑战。从对技术快速进步的担忧到环境保护,再到性别和种族公平和代表性问题,工程专业面临着重大挑战。两种新的教育模式对这些职业担忧做出了回应:史密斯学院(Smith College)的女性专用课程,致力于培养对社会责任的承诺;以及新的奥林工程学院(Olin College of Engineering),专注于将创业与工程相结合。史密斯学院工程项目的发展和奥林一所全新工程学院的建立创造了一个非凡的机会,通过系统地观察,可以被视为自然实验。为了“控制”创新在专业工程教育中的作用,提出了两个步骤:(1)利用二手资源对工程教育中的创新进行系统回顾;(2)对其他两个工程项目(麻省理工学院和马萨诸塞大学)的学生和其他关键利益相关者进行平行研究。为了从经验上检验新制度变革理论与学生发展之间的关系,一项为期六年的小组研究将在四个地点进行:史密斯学院、奥林工程学院、麻省理工学院和马萨诸塞大学。利用定量和定性数据,调查人员计划跟踪每所学校的一组学生,了解他们的课堂和大学关系、暑期实习和毕业后的职业,以建立一个模型,说明几个项目如何在下一代美国工程师中嵌入或克服性别和种族分层,以及其他问题。此外,他们建议在研究的第一年和第四年的两个时间点与各自机构的主要利益相关者进行访谈。史密斯和奥林的倡议构成了一个前所未有的机会,可以检查围绕分离主义和男女同校模式的现状、基本原理和规范,以确保专业中的公平和平衡,因此,这是一个为工程教育制定有效政策的独特机会。例如,它们提供了一个机会来探索工程教育的规范和实践,这些规范和实践抑制或促进了负责任变革的创造性领导,包括职业性别和种族构成的转变。同样,这些倡议提供了一个前所未有的机会来检验社会变革的新制度理论和专业发展理论中的重要命题。同时开设的两个工程教育新项目为制定有效的工程教育政策创造了机会,以促进公平,并为社会科学理论的发展做出贡献。
英文摘要
From a variety of sources and commentators, a persistent set of issues has posed a challenge to the profession of engineering. From concerns about rapid advances in technology to environmental protection to questions of gender and racial fairness and representation, the profession of engineering faces important challenges. Two new educational models are responsive to these professional concerns, Smith College's woman-only program with a strong commitment to nurturing a commitment to social responsibility and the new Olin College of Engineering with a focus on blending entrepreneurship with engineering.The development of an engineering program at Smith College and the establishment of an entirely new college of engineering at Olin create an extraordinary opportunity to take advantage, by systematically observing, what can be viewed as a natural experiment. To "control" for the role of innovation in professional engineering education, two steps are proposed: (1) the development of a systematic review, using secondary sources, of innovations in engineering education and (2) parallel studies of students and other key stakeholders at two other engineering programs, MIT and the University of Massachusetts.To test empirically the relationship between neo-institutional theories of change and students' development, a six-year panel study will be employed at four sites: Smith College, Olin College of Engineering, MIT and the University of Massachusetts. Using both quantitative and qualitative data, the investigators plan to follow a panel of students at each school through their classroom and college relationships, summer internships, and occupation immediately following graduate to develop a model of how the several programs embed or overcome gendered and racial stratification in the next generation of American engineers, among other issues. Also, they propose to conduct interviews with key stakeholders at the respective institutions at two points in time, year one and four of the study.The Smith and Olin initiatives constitute an unprecedented opportunity to examine the status, rationale, and norms that surround separatist and coeducational models to insure equity and balance in the professions and, as such, a unique opportunity to develop effective policy for engineering education. For example, they offer an opportunity to explore the norms and practices of engineering education that inhibit or promote creative leadership for responsible change, including transformations in the gender and racial composition of the profession. Equally, these initiatives provide an unprecedented opportunity to test important propositions in neo-institutional theories of social change and in theories of professional development. Together, the coincident opening of two new programs in engineering education creates an opportunity to contribute to the development of effective policies for engineering education to enhance equity and to contribute to the development of social science theory.
